Silverbeet problem

20 years ago

Hi All,

I am growing some Rainbow chard this year for the first time. With Autumn they seem to have developed a salty/waxy looking covering on all leaves. It dosen't look like any fungus I know and the plants still look healthy enough.

As I planted them in early spring, is it because they are old and they need to be resown? Also quite a few green vege bugs have decided to move in on them as i've pulled most of my tomatoes, could this be GVB damage?
